SA-MP sets the affinity of GTA_SA.exe to 1 core - watkijkje - 26.01.2011

SA-MP 0.3C sets the affinity of the GTA_SA.exe proces to 1 core instead of all the cores of my CPU.
When I manually change the affinity to 6 cores using task manager, my ping times are noticeable lower.


(Win 7 x64)

This might be something that can be modified in the next SA-MP version.

Re: SA-MP sets the affinity of GTA_SA.exe to 1 core - RayW - 26.01.2011

This is an intended functionality. Back when 0.1 was in alpha stages we observed that multi-core CPU's would have issues running San Andreas properly on certain hardware/software configurations to where the game would run must faster than it should. Don't know if this would still happen though, but from I've seen, it does not appear to be the case.

Re: SA-MP sets the affinity of GTA_SA.exe to 1 core - Pacer - 27.01.2011

Moddler, did you not read Ray's post? Certain setting combinations cause conflicts with those who use more than one core. It makes the game to run at insanely rapid speeds. Even I've seen this. It can't be set to all cores by default, because then we would have players running around everywhere like they're listening to the Benny Hill theme song. Unless this has been fixed in 0.3c or unless a new fix is created, this probably won't ever change.

If you want to use your extra cores, then set it manually after each launch or through a script.

Re: SA-MP sets the affinity of GTA_SA.exe to 1 core - WackoX - 13.09.2011

I've done a little test playing with 1 core or 4 cores, i went to a place where i constantly had about 80 FPS, i changed it to 4 cores and i had the same amount of FPS.
Making SA:MP change it all cores woudn't make any sence, since this game was designed for 1 core and will not have any benefits using more.
